Right here is a thorough look at why you need to clean your bathroom drains pipes monthly:
Protect against Clogs
One of one of the most noticeable reasons for cleansing your shower room drains every month is to avoid clogs. A whole lot much more decreases the drain than you would believe-- skin flakes, eyelashes, dust, as well as hair. All of these particles collect and also at some point trigger blockages. Also a minor clog can make your sink or shower essentially unusable. When you tidy your drains pipes regularly, you will not wind up with deep blockages that need strong chemicals and also professional tools. Prevent Bad Odors
There is nothing even more unpleasant than a fetid restroom. Blocked drains can cause microorganisms to accumulate, leading to pungent odors. A specialist plumber can not just unblock your drain yet additionally deodorise it. You can pour hot water as well as bleach away to eliminate a few of the bad scents, yet that is only a temporary repair.
Identify Underlying Issues
When you clean your drain once a month, you can determine underlying problems before they become significant problems. As an example, if you see debris coming out of your washroom drains with a serpent cleaner, they could be rusting. Any type of irregular products coming out of a drain needs to increase issues. If it is not simply the typical hair as well as crud, you need to call a plumber to see if your restroom drains pipes need to be repaired.

Protect Against Substantial Damages
As pointed out, regularly cleansing your shower room drains can aid recognize underlying concerns that are more severe than a sink obstructed with hair. The typical price to fix a drain line is $696, which is a lot more pricey than the mere $10 it takes to cleanse your drains pipes regular monthly. Serious obstructions can harm your entire plumbing system and also have an influence on the general public systems and the top quality of water.

Reason for Having Clogged Drain
One of the main reasons drains become clogged is all the hair that goes down them. You can install a drain catch in your shower or bathtub to prevent this from happening. This will capture the hair before it can go down the drain and cause a blockage. You should also regularly clean the drain catch – otherwise, it will fill up with hair over time.
Another common cause of clogged drains is soap scum. Soap scum is a build-up of soap residue, body oils, and dirt that gets stuck to the sides of your drain. If left unchecked, soap scum can eventually lead to a complete blockage. To prevent this, you should regularly clean your drain with a mild cleanser. You can also use a plunger to remove any build-up that has already occurred.
If your drains are still giving you trouble, there are a few other things you can try. One option is to pour boiling water down the drain – this will help to break up any clogs that may be present. Another option is to use a plumbers’ snake – a long, flexible tool that can reach deep into the drain and clear any obstructions. If all else fails, you may need to call in a professional plumber to take care of the problem for you.
